On Thu, Feb 11, 2016 at 02:03:45PM -0800, Yichun Zhang (agentzh) wrote:

> Hi folks
>
> It seems to me that the the load_module directive for loading NGINX
> dynamic modules just use the server prefix when resolving relative
> module DSO file paths specified in nginx.conf.
>
> Here is my wishlist: I hope that we can have support for module search
> paths specified via an external environment or an nginx command-line
> option so that nginx.conf can be more portable across different
> environments.
>
> This is particularly useful when distributing various NGINX-based
> applications where a single NGINX installation can serve multiple
> different applications with different server prefixes in the same box
> at the same time.
>
> What do you think?

I don't like this idea. We already have two prefixes in nginx,
and this is 1 more than it should be.

If needed, a symbolic link from prefix can be used to point nginx
to appropriate place.
